Reddit is a huge social media site that has many “subreddits”, which are smaller divisions of Reddit
based in certain topics, such as movies, books, mildly interesting stuff, etc. Anybody can make a
subreddit. Users “upvote” (like) and “downvote”(dislike) posts, allowing posts to rise and fall. If a post
gets popular enough, it can get on the front page of “hot” on reddit.com/r/all, which is a
conglomeration of all subreddits. Users can also comment on posts, and other users can reply to their
posts, making a tree of comments. Users can also privately message and chat with one another, and
there are moderators for each subreddit.
